Indemnity by Licensee. To the extent of its current indemnification coverage, the Licensee will indemnify and hold harmless the Licensor from and against any losses, claims, damages, judgments, liabilities or expenses (including reasonable legal fees and expenses) resulting from any claim or alleged claim based, in whole or in part, on:
